2013 MLK Celebration Event - 1/19/2013
Theme: Advancing the Dream Together: What is My Role?

18th Annual Community Celebration of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r.’s Birthday 

A free event for all ages and cultures! The event will be held on Saturday, January 19, 2013 at Northeast Wisconsin Technical College (2740 W. Mason Street, Green Bay)  from 10:30 AM - 12:00 Noon. Click here to see the program for the 2013 MLK Celebration.

·         Join us in this welcoming, community celebration
·         Hear the inspiring words of Dr. King spoken in multiple languages
·         Enjoy live dance and musical performances by local artists
·         Snack on a lunch of delicious cuisine

The celebration is being organized by representatives from Northeast Wisconsoin Technical College, St. Norbert College, United Hmong Community Center, University of Wisconsin - Green Bay, and community volunteers. Major supporters of this event include Procter & Gamble, Northeast Wisconsin Technical College, University of Wisconsin - Green Bay, and U.S. Bank.
